egg,please help

i am currently paying egg £100 per month on £3000 debt but so little is coming of the balance im am getting so worried,i also have a capital 1 card with a £2000 limit and about £800 spent on it,have applied for a 0 % card from my bank to transfer the balance over but been turned down,have checked my credit history which is fine,have always made all repayments to any debts and have always made more than the minimum payment,any help greatly received.:confused:

Comments

  • What 's your limit on the Egg card?

    It might be that the total credit available to you is frightening any potential lender or your loan to salary ratio is too high.
  • my limit is £8000
  • Potentially you have a line of credit of £10k.
    What is your annual salary?

    It may be better for you to ask Egg to reduce your limit to say £3.5k wait a month or so for it to be reflected in your credit report and try another card.
    Obviously there is no guarantee that this will work and if you are turned down again don't apply repeatedly to other cards as this will make things worse.

    If your debt is causing concern and you can't shift it onto something cheaper go over to the debt free wannabe board - there is a lot of people on there in the same boat.
